Optimizing Data Summation in R: A Comparison of Vectorized and Subset Approaches
Overview of Vectorized Operations in R When working with data frames in R, it’s common to encounter situations where you need to perform operations on multiple columns simultaneously. One such operation is calculating the sum of values across multiple columns. In this article, we’ll delve into how R handles vectorized operations and explore a simple yet elegant solution for achieving the desired result.
Vectorization and its Benefits In R, a fundamental concept is vectorization, which refers to the ability of operators like +, -, *, /, etc.
Extracting H2O Random Forest Output: A Step-by-Step Guide
Understanding H2O Random Forest Output As a data scientist, working with machine learning models is an essential part of our daily tasks. One popular model that we often come across is the random forest algorithm. In this article, we will explore how to extract the output of an H2O Random Forest model in a format similar to Rpart.
What is Rpart? Rpart is a popular implementation of decision trees in R.
How to Fix Zoom Issues When Centering a GWT DialogBox in Mobile Devices
Centering a GWT DialogBox Doesn’t Respect the “zoom” Factor My My Cell Phone’s Browser As a developer of GWT (Google Web Toolkit) applications, you may have encountered situations where centering a dialog box doesn’t take into account the user’s zoom level on their device. This can lead to an unpleasant experience for users, especially when they try to view your application on mobile devices with low screen resolution.
In this article, we’ll explore why centering a GWT DialogBox doesn’t respect the “zoom” factor and provide a solution to address this issue.
Understanding Matrix Column Exchange in R: An Efficient Approach with Pivot Index
Understanding Matrix Column Exchange in R =====================================================
As a data analyst or programmer working with matrices, you’ve likely encountered the need to exchange columns within a matrix. In this article, we’ll delve into the details of how to achieve this task efficiently and effectively.
Background on Matrices and Column Exchange A matrix is a two-dimensional array of numerical values. Each element in the matrix can be thought of as an entry or a cell.
Renaming Nested Column Names in R Using map2 and rename_with
Understanding the Problem: Renaming Nested Column Names in R Introduction Renaming nested column names is a common task in data manipulation and analysis. In this article, we will explore how to use map2 and rename_with from the purrr and dplyr packages in R to achieve this goal.
We will start by examining the original dataset provided in the Stack Overflow question, which contains two rows of data with nested column names.
Mastering SQL Keyword Notation: Escaping Keywords with Double Quotes
Understanding SQL Keyword Notation and Transposing Tables In this blog post, we will delve into the intricacies of using SQL keywords as identifiers and explore a solution to transpose tables in a way that avoids using these keywords.
Introduction to SQL Keywords SQL (Structured Query Language) is a standard language for managing relational databases. SQL keywords are reserved words that have specific meanings within the SQL syntax. They are used to construct queries, create tables, and perform various operations on data.
Flattening JSON Data in PostgreSQL using parse_json() and Lateral Join for Efficient Data Transformation
Flattening JSON Data in PostgreSQL using parse_json() and Lateral Join In this article, we will explore how to flatten JSON data in a PostgreSQL table using the parse_json() function and lateral join.
Introduction JSON (JavaScript Object Notation) has become a popular format for storing and exchanging data in various applications. However, when working with JSON data in a database, it can be challenging to manipulate and transform it into a more usable format.
Extracting Left and Right Limits from a Series of Pandas Intervals
Extracting Left and Right Limits from a Series of Pandas Intervals Pandas is one of the most popular data manipulation libraries in Python. It provides an efficient way to handle structured data, including date ranges, intervals, and more. In this article, we will explore how to extract left and right limits from a series of pandas intervals.
Introduction When working with date ranges or intervals in pandas, it’s often necessary to access the start and end points of each interval.
Understanding the Issue with UIImage not being displayed when retrieved from NSMutableArray
Understanding the Issue with UIImage not being displayed when retrieved from NSMutableArray In this article, we will delve into the technical details of an issue that was presented on Stack Overflow. The user was unable to display images in a UIImageView after retrieving them from an NSMutableArray. We will explore the code provided by the user and discuss possible solutions.
Background To understand this issue, it’s essential to know how UIImage objects are stored and retrieved in an NSMutableArray.
Customizing Colors in R Markdown Prettydoc Templates: A Step-by-Step Guide to Overriding Themes and Applying Custom Styles Using CSS
Customizing Colors in R Markdown Prettydoc Templates In this article, we will explore how to customize the colors of headers in R Markdown documents using the prettydoc package. We will dive into the world of CSS and learn about the different techniques for overriding themes and applying custom styles.
Introduction The prettydoc package is a popular choice for creating visually appealing R Markdown documents. One of its features is the ability to override themes, allowing users to customize the appearance of their documents.